Title :
A Prototype of Autonomous Intelligent Surveillance Cameras

Abstract :
This paper presents an architecture and an FPGAbased prototype of an autonomous intelligent video surveillance camera. The camera takes the advantage of high resolution of CMOS image sensors and enables instantly automatic pan, tilt and zoom adjustment based upon motion activity. It performs automated scene analysis and provides immediate response to suspicious events by optimizing camera capturing parameters. The video output of the camera can be optimized to any region of interest while the camera continues to monitor the entire scene. Field trials of the prototyped camera have verified the proposed architecture.
